We liked how easy it was to adjust once installed, and found most of the installation process to be simple. Scanning a QR code on the car seat leads to a set of simple instructions that are easy to follow, and the whole setup was fairly straightforward. The one thing our tester had trouble with was threading the seat belt through the seat, saying it felt a bit tedious. Fortunately, adjusting the buckle is easy, as is converting the seat from rear- to forward-facing position, and indicators show whether the recline position is safe. Overall, the seat has a really durable feel to it, with our tester noting that even after their daughter has kicked it multiple times, it doesn’t seem to be affected at all.

Yes, the used car seat on Facebook Marketplace might be significantly cheaper than the brand-new one you’ve been eyeing, but Dr. Hoffman doesn’t recommend buying it. “Car seats are designed to withstand a crash, so a car seat that has been in a significant crash should not be used subsequently,” he says. Moriarty also notes that you never want the seat to touch the vehicle seat in front of it. So, if your seat is in rear-facing mode, be sure the front passenger seat does not touch the car seat.

We measure the weight and width of each car seat we test, including the forward-facing and rear-facing configuration weight and the width at the widest point (which can vary). While the convertible seat weight is likely not as important as the carrier weight of an infant seat, it can be a consideration if you travel frequently or use public transportation and need to carry it. If your seat will remain in your car most of the time, then how much it weighs might be less of a concern. The lower LATCH connectors on the Extend2Fit are the deluxe push-on style, called the InRight LATCH system by Graco, which easily snap onto the vehicle’s anchors and remove with the push of a button.

Your child can start using a convertible car seat in the rear-facing position from the day they are born, as many convertible car seats offer weight limits that start at just 4 pounds. The AAP recommends infants and toddlers use rear-facing seats until they reach the maximum height or weight requirement, then switch to forward-facing.

Overall, it was a positive experience, but we weren’t super impressed by the final stability. Forward-facing lacks an indicator and lock-off, but it does have color coding. The pathway for forward-facing is different than rear-facing, so you need to move the strap with forward-facing being orange, blue for rear-facing, and yellow for booster mode.
